    Hey all,
    It seems that my '80 GS550E needs to be push started whenever I wanna ride. Just got back from a 40 minute ride, killed the engine, and when I hit the starter all I heard was a click. This leads me to believe that it isn't the starter motor however I could be wrong. The voltage on the battery read 10.77V and I understand I probably need around 11.5 to turn the engine over. I guess the problem may be from my charging system however before I went for the ride the battery was near dead. I didn't measure voltage before the ride, however the panel lights where very dim before the ride compared to fully bright after. Let me know what you think.

        THat sounds like the charging system is working some what, but still not enough by your other descriptions if battery voltage was only 10.5v.

        Should be well over 12 with engine off,
        and well over 13 when engine running at mid rpms.

        Stator papers are on "In the garage." back on GSR Home page (not the fourm, homepage).
